In Episode 31 of Bladder Cancer Matters, host Rick Bangs talks with Dr. Sima Porten, a urologic cancer surgeon at the University of California San Francisco, about how COVID changed the way that bladder cancer doctors and patients interact.

Rick and Dr. Porten talk about:

  • Some of the experiences of patients during the COVID-19 pandemic
  • How medical distancing impacted Dr. Porten personally as well as her colleagues
  • How she used telemedicine during the pandemic
  • The use of in-home tests for bladder cancer that used to be done in a doctor’s office
  • Disparities in bladder cancer medical care
  • How COVID impacted bladder cancer clinical trial operations
